Unsafe Condition

The overhead bin attachment could fail under certain conditions, leading to a lack of forward load reaction capability, which is essential during an emergency landing, and could result in displacement of the overhead bins. As a result, the overhead bins could fall on the occupants and/or prevent access to emergency exits.

Required Actions

Replacing existing overhead bin hook assemblies and support tubes with a different type, as specified in Transport Canada AD CF-2023-71. The FAA has added MHI RJ Reference Instruction Letter (RIL) 10059, Revision A, dated June 6, 2024, to the proposed AD because AMM Task 25-23-01-400-805 was not yet published in the AMM.
